What you’d be doing in this role

As a K-12 Education Account Manager for Vietnam, you will collaborate with the Ministry of Education and Training, Provincial Departments of Education and Training, and other Vietnamese school systems, IT departments, curriculum leads, and education influencers to ensure widespread adoption of Canva’s tools. You will play a critical role in enabling educators to maximize the platform’s impact while building relationships that foster sustained usage.

At the moment this role is focussed on: 

  • Own the school system engagement lifecycle – from strategy, prospecting, and onboarding to ongoing adoption and impact measurement.
  • Foster relationships with Vietnamese education stakeholders (school system administrators, IT teams, curriculum leaders) to support seamless Canva integration.
  • Serve as an ambassador of Canva Education, guiding teachers and educators in using the platform effectively.
  • Provide strategic support to school leaders, helping them leverage Canva for curriculum design, student collaboration, and professional development.
  • Analyze adoption metrics and usage trends to identify new engagement strategies and optimize customer experience.
  • Champion Canva’s brand at education events, conferences, and workshops, advocating for creative learning with digital tools.
  • Work cross-functionally with Product, Marketing, and Customer Success teams to enhance Canva’s K-12 education offerings.

About the team

The K-12 Education Account team is at the forefront of Canva’s expansion into schools and educational institutions. Our mission is to support teachers, school administrators, and system leaders in leveraging Canva for Education to transform learning.
